Browse Source

BI-25467

es6
fay 6 years ago
parent
commit
1222fc1fed
  1. 19
      src/case/richeditor/niceditor/niceditor.js

19
src/case/richeditor/niceditor/niceditor.js

@ -307,16 +307,17 @@
insertHTML: function (html) { insertHTML: function (html) {
var range = this.getRng(); var range = this.getRng();
if (document.queryCommandState("insertHTML")) { try {
// W3C
this.nicCommand("insertHTML", html); this.nicCommand("insertHTML", html);
} else if (range.insertNode) { } finally {
// IE if (range.insertNode) {
range.deleteContents(); // IE
range.insertNode($(html)[0]); range.deleteContents();
} else if (range.pasteHTML) { range.insertNode($(html)[0]);
// IE <= 10 } else if (range.pasteHTML) {
range.pasteHTML(html); // IE <= 10
range.pasteHTML(html);
}
} }
}, },

Loading…
Cancel
Save